History:
Legia Warszawa is a polish football club based in Warsaw, Poland. Originally it was founded in March 1916 as the football club of the Polish Legions. After World War I it became the main football club of the Polish Army. Actually the best Polish football club in history and champion of the league in this year.
In 1996 Legia played in quarter-final of Champions League.

Maciej Korzym - born in 1988 in Nowy Sacz. His first club was Sandecja Nowy Sacz (3rd division team). In 2004/2005 season he moved to Legia as very big talent. He was 16 on this time. In 04/05 seson he was at reserves, he wasn't play at any Legia match. After season he moved to Odra Wodzislaw (average first division team) on loan. In Odra he played on right midfield (he's a striker) and played very average. This season he's back from loan and... probably once again he'll be at reserve.
In real world better is Dawid Janczyk, who came to us from the same club as Korzym - Sandecja Nowy Sacz but one year later. In 2005/06 season he scored some goals in league for Legia and in EURO CHAMPS U-19 (this tournament was on Eurosport Live). He's 19.

German "Bild" journalist was on Legia match (Legia played agianst Korona). He wanted to check how Poles supporters support their clubs. He wrote:
"Polen: Kein Bier, aber super Fans
Das war die Überraschung der Woche: Die EM 2012 wird in Polen und der Ukraine gespielt. Aber Fußball in Polen – wie geht das überhaupt? BILD-am-SONNTAG-Reporter Julien Wolff war am Freitag beim Spitzenspiel Legia Warschau gegen Korona Kielce. Und hat dabei viel Spaß gehabt."
"Poland: No beer, but super fans"
That was suprising week in Poland: UEFA EURO 2012 will be play in Poland and Ukraine. But football in Poland - where it is going to? BILD-am-SONNTAG's journalist Julien Wolff was on friday on top match: Legia Warsaw against Korona Kielce. And he enjoyed it.
(my translation from german to english, sorry for mistakes)
German journalist underlined great atmosphere at Warsaw stadium. He was only afraid of crowd of policemen, whose looked like antiterrorist squad.
"A hour before the match the biggest platform is full of fans. They are jumping and screaming: "Legia, Legia". When players appear aon the pitch, everyone hold scarfs very high and singing club antherm" - he wrote.
"Beer at the stadium is forbidden but fans are very happy. They talking and laughing. I don't notice any violence."
